Indian Gooseberry, Corn and Pork Rib Soup
Traditionally soothes the throat, generates fluids and supports the three highs
Why people make this soup
Corn comes in every colour these days — yellow, purple, white, bicolour, glutinous. All varieties are rich in lutein and zeaxanthin, traditionally regarded as friends of the eyes, and corn is also associated with easing constipation and supporting healthy blood sugar and circulation. Paired with Indian gooseberry and pork ribs, this makes a soup traditionally enjoyed to soothe the throat and support those watching the three highs (blood pressure, blood sugar, cholesterol).
